Structural Engineering Services in Toledo typically cost between $1,500 and $7,000, with an average cost around $3,500. The cost can vary based on project complexity, size, and specific engineering requirements.
Local contractors in Toledo usually charge $100 to $200 per hour. It's advisable to consult with the Toledo Planning Department regarding any necessary permits for structural changes, as these can affect both cost and timelines.
When comparing quotes from contractors in Toledo, ensure that the proposals include a comprehensive breakdown of services. This way, you can accurately assess the value and scope of work being offered.
Licensed structural engineers in Toledo charge $100–$200/hr based on their expertise and project demands. More complex projects may require higher rates.
Most structural engineering projects in Toledo require permits from the Toledo Planning Department. Permit fees can vary widely based on project scope, often ranging from $200 to $1,000.
The complexity of the engineering project can significantly influence costs, often increasing by 20–50% for projects requiring more in-depth analysis or design.
Changes during the project can lead to higher costs, often increasing the original quote by 10–30%. It's crucial to finalize designs before commencing work.

In Toledo, structural engineering services encompass a range of activities aimed at ensuring the safety and integrity of buildings and structures. These services typically include structural assessments, design and analysis of load-bearing elements, and preparation of detailed plans for new constructions or renovations. Local structural engineers also provide expertise in evaluating existing structures for compliance with safety standards, especially in older buildings. They can assist in the design of foundations, beams, and trusses, taking into account the unique geological conditions of Toledo. When searching for a structural engineer in Toledo, you should prioritize certain qualifications to ensure you hire a competent professional. Look for a licensed engineer with a degree in civil or structural engineering and relevant certifications. Experience in local projects is also beneficial, as Toledo's specific regulations and environmental factors may influence design decisions. Additionally, review their portfolio to see previous work that aligns with your project type. Good communication skills are essential, as the engineer should be able to explain complex concepts clearly and work collaboratively with other professionals involved in your project.
You should consider hiring a structural engineer in Toledo when undertaking any construction or renovation project that affects the building's structural integrity. This includes new home builds, extensive remodels, or repairs to existing structures. If you notice signs of structural issues, such as cracks in walls or uneven floors, it’s crucial to consult a structural engineer immediately. They can assess the situation and recommend appropriate solutions. Additionally, if you’re planning to add an extension or modify load-bearing walls, a structural engineer's expertise is essential to ensure compliance with local building codes and safety standards.
